It was only a matter of time before two of the most adventurous musicians on the French jazz scene joined forces for a project that rejects complacency and embraces curiosity. Saxophonist Emile Parisien and pianist Yaron Herman are undaunted by a blank page. That spirit gave rise to Floating. In their hunger for innovation, they surround themselves with Indian tabla master Prabhu Edouard, whom Jordi Savall and Jeff Mills also seek out, and double bassist Linda May Han Oh. The New York-based GRAMMY winner and lecturer at the prestigious Berklee College of Music has previously performed alongside the likes of Pat Metheny and Vijay Iyer. Her poetic precision is the icing on the cake for this all-star quartet. While we await their album, you can already hear them live at Bozar.
